Thanks for that. Sukhumvit Soi 33 here we come.
By the way, there was no alcohol being sold here in Thailand in any shop or even to drink in restaurants yesterday (Thursday) because of Buddha Day and apparently there is no alcohol today either; it's to do with Thais entering the monkhood for three months from today, so my Thai friends are telling me.

I did manage to find a friendly shopkeeper last night willing to sell me bottles of Chang, but only so long as they were hidden inside my bag. I love Thailand.
